Mr. Mohamad Safri Shahul Hamid joins the IILM after spending 13 years at CIMB (the Bank) where he had served the Bank in various capacities including as a Deputy CEO at CIMB Islamic and as a Senior Managing Director at the Bank’s Public Sector, Group Wholesale Banking.
Mr. Safri brings with him almost 30 years of experience in the banking and financial sector including over 20 years of meaningful experience as a pioneer, structurer, transactor and renowned leader in Islamic finance locally and internationally. Mr Safri has played an instrumental role in bringing some of the world’s first, ground breaking and award-winning Islamic transactions to the market and is well regarded as one of the pioneers of the Islamic capital market globally.
Mr. Safri has a strong credit background having served as one of the Group Credit Committee members at CIMB for about eight years between 2012 and 2020 as well as well as a Senior Analyst at the Malaysian Rating Corporation Berhad from 2000 – 2003.
Mr. Safri holds a bachelor’s degree in accounting from the International Islamic University Malaysia and an MBA (Globalisation) from Maastricht School, the Netherlands. He is a Chartered Accountant with the Malaysian Institute of Accounts (MIA).
Mr Safri is a renowned speaker at many local and international Islamic conferences and events.
Hichem Bouqniss is currently the Executive Director leading the Business Operations Department at the International Islamic Liquidity Management Corporation (IILM).
He oversees the execution of business strategies, the regular issuances of short-term Sukuk, the origination and structuring of Islamic Assets, the distribution of the IILM papers globally, and the smooth running of the short-term certificates issuance programme.
Prior to joining the IILM, Hichem Bouqniss has 8 years of experience at BNP Paribas in the Middle East, specialising in structuring and distributing Fixed Income, Foreign Exchange and Interest Rate Derivatives Hedging Solutions
